- 3 Large Ripe Tomatoes
- ½ Red Pepper
- 1 Celery Stalk
- Salt & Pepper
- Pinch Cayenne Pepper
- A Couple Basil Leaves
- So before the ingredients go into the blender you need to do some prep. Firstly take the stalk out of the middle of the tomato by chopping the tomato into quarters and cutting at an angle the stalk from the top. Do this for each of the tomatoes.
- Then wash all the fresh herbs and celery to get rid of any soil. Then you can add everything into your blender except the ice cubes and turn it on. After it is well mixed decide if you want to add the ice cubes if the mixture is too strong or if you like to pour the mixture over the ice cubes in the glass.
- Taste and adjust as you like.
